Basically what I wanted to ask you was the following. My firm has decided to set up Country Specific accounts to target our customers, ie advertising to UK, Ireland, Australia users and a separate PPC account for each country. Within each country we will be targeting our main markets applicable to them, ie Spain, Portugal, USA etc
Are there implications with google in terms of using the same urls in each ppc campaign? For example Irish people and UK people go to Spain, and will there be an issue using the same urls in different accounts targeting different countries
Are there implications with Google because of this in terms of quality scores and displaying the ads….

From what I understand you would like to set up different campaigns for different countries using the same URL?
If so, it is important to take on board some of the following points:
1. How efficient is this?
2. How much money will this cost?
I personally would advise on doing some local keyword research on your niche, finding targeted keywords, from here I would set up a global campaign or two campaigns with different advertising approaches but to the whole world.
Set a budget you can afford, then let it run for a trial period.
From this data, you can then decide whom your most favourable target audience is and with what country.
This will probably save you a ton of time, energy and money. From your final trial statistics you can set up campaigns aimed at the different but most positive keywords and countries, as far as using the same URL, I am sure there is not against their terms and conditions.

Hi jdownes1,
I don't think it's necessary to create multiple accounts to target each location/local market since you can create multiple campaigns targeting different locations. I think this is more within Google's TOS although I don't see anything wrong with what you have in mind. You might want to refer to their Help page for more information.
